The screenshots you show are right. As a Human you get 1 free Edge and in that screen you took only 1 Edge as a Reward, by taking 1 more Edge you are, in fact, overspent by 1 Edge. Harrowed gain 1 Extra Edge beyond that (which is supposed to be taken from Harrowed Edges) so your screen showing 3 Edges with the 1 Free for being Human to begin with and the 1 purchased as a Reward from Hindrances taken, would also be correct.

As for gear, if you uncheck the eras you are telling the program that you don't want to show the standard gear from the Savage Worlds Deluxe book, which for Deadlands is probably appropriate because of the cost differences. So while Flint and Steel is certainly appropriate for Deadlands it's not something listed in the actual Deadlands gear list, it's from the SWD gear list. It's really a GM call as to if you want to only allow what is in the Deadlands books or if you want to include things that are in SWD as well.

As for bullets, again that should be from what's in Deadlands. If the book only lists things being sold as a "lot", like a box of bullets, then that's what's usually put in for what can be purchased. You should still be able to remove single bullets as you use them when tracking your ammo, it's only how they can be bought, is all. I'd double-check against the Deadlands books to make sure they are right, but my guess is that is probably about right for that.
